Did you know your subconscious doesn't know the difference between what is real and what is imagined? It only reacts to the beliefs, suggestions and visuals that you feed it. What you say out of your mouth and what you believe in your heart, your subconscious will go to work to make it come to pass.

One of the keys to losing weight is having the right mindset. To get yourself in the right mindset...you must begin by visualizing how you want your body to look.

The wrong mindset can actually sabotage your weight loss efforts. You can be setting yourself up for failure right out of the gate...if you can't visualize yourself at your goal weight.

To be successful at losing weight...it has to be more than a "wish". Wishing is not visualizing. You can't say out of one-side of your mouth, "I'll never lose weight"...and out of the other side of your mouth say "I wish to be thin". Your "wish" will not negate or override your "I'll never lose weight" belief.

If something is within your control (losing weight is within your control)...and if it is truly possible (losing weight is possible)...and if it is something you truly want (I'm sure you desperately want to lose weight)... you'll have a much higher probability of achieving it when you get a definite picture of it in your mind.

You need to start deleting the wrong visuals and vocabulary from your life. Replace the negative thoughts and visions of yourself with thoughts and visions of yourself with a thin, toned, tight and sexy body. Start visualizing yourself happy and enjoying life again!

When you get a picture in your mind of your "dream body", your subconscious switches gears and begins to have you act in ways that will take you in that direction. You'll notice that your willpower goes to a whole new level...and you'll be much more ready to adhere to a weight loss program and/or fitness regime. Which means you'll find that losing weight will be much easier and quicker.

Visualization isn't a one-time thing. It is important to that you take a few moments in a quiet place every day (mornings and evenings are best) to really make a conscious effort to picture how you will look and feel at your ideal weight.

You also need to reaffirm your new image to yourself as you go about your daily activities. Create affirmations that you can say to yourself throughout the day and repeat them often, always in the present tense ("I am happy, thin and sexy", not "I will be ...").

Once you begin believing it is possible to lose weight, you'll be ready to find a weight loss plan that can make that vision a reality.
